Plate compactors, also frequently known as "vibratory plates," are crucial pieces of civil equipment utilized to densify soil, gravel, and asphalt. Their process involves a large, flat plate that vibrates at high frequencies, forcing material particles closer in proximity. This approach is particularly effective in preparing ground for foundations, patios, walkways, and roadbeds. Several versions of plate compactors exist, including lighter, more portable models for smaller projects and heavier-duty units designed for larger-scale tasks. Considerations when choosing a plate compactor include soil type, area size, and the desired level of compaction.

Differentiating Vibratory Compactors vs. Soil Compactors: A Key Difference
Several operators sometimes confuse plate compactors and soil compactors, however they're actually quite distinct machines. Primarily, a plate compactor—think portable and powerful—is primarily used for compacting asphalt website or aggregate in limited areas, like patios, sidewalks, or paths. On the other hand, soil compactors—which include different types like jumping jack or sheep's foot rollers—are created for handling more extensive volumes of ground and addressing deeper compaction needs, such as road building or foundation preparation. Hence, selecting the right type of compactor depends on the job's scope and material being compacted.

Compactor Working & Maintenance Advice
Proper use of your plate compactor is essential for both security and performance. Regularly check the machine before each task, paying special attention to pad shape, lubrication levels, and general steadiness. Furthermore, confirm that the area being pressed is free of debris and personnel. For maintenance, regularly wipe any grime from the base so as to prevent rust. This is also suggested to arrange routine maintenance with a certified professional to handle any potential complications and extend the longevity of your equipment. Lastly, observe the producer's guidelines for safe use.
